Indiana Congressman Jim Baird Hospitalized After Crash

Washington. Rep. Jim Baird and his wife were hospitalized after a car accident, the congressman’s office officially said Tuesday. Baird, 80, is responsive, in stable condition and expected to make a full recovery, the office said, adding he is grateful for prayers. President Donald Trump referenced the incident during a House GOP retreat and conveyed well wishes but provided no further crash details. Reports indicate the collision was first reported by Fox News; Baird’s office and colleagues issued statements confirming hospitalization. Congressional sources noted the incident amid recent House Republican membership changes. Based on 6 articles reviewed and supporting research.
